Age-Related Macular Degeneration (AMD) – An Overview

AMD is a prevalent eye disorder predominantly affecting older adults. This disease involves the deterioration of the macula, the central part of the retina responsible for sharp, detailed vision needed for activities like reading, driving, and recognizing faces. As AMD progresses, individuals may notice a gradual loss of central vision, leading to difficulty in performing everyday tasks.

The pathogenesis of AMD is complex, involving genetic, environmental, and lifestyle factors. Accumulation of waste products under the retina forms deposits called drusen, which can impair the proper functioning of retinal cells. While aging is a factor, lifestyle choices play a significant role. Studies show that smoking, poor dietary habits high in saturated fats, consistent obesity, and exposure to UV light increase the risk of developing AMD.

Symptoms of AMD include blurred vision, difficulty seeing fine details, color perception alterations, and a dark or empty area in the center of the visual field. These symptoms can gradually worsen over time, severely impacting quality of life. There are two main types of AMD: dry (atrophic) and wet (exudative). Dry AMD accounts for the majority of cases and progresses slowly, while wet AMD involves abnormal blood vessel growth and can cause rapid vision loss.

Preventive measures focus on lifestyle modification, such as quitting smoking, maintaining a diet rich in leafy greens, omega-3 fatty acids, and antioxidants, and protecting eyes from UV exposure. Regular eye examinations enable early detection and management, including the use of anti-VEGF injections for wet AMD and visual aids for dry AMD.

Glaucoma — An In-Depth Explanation

Glaucoma is a group of eye conditions characterized by damage to the optic nerve, which transmits visual information from the eye to the brain. It is often linked to increased intraocular pressure (IOP), although optic nerve damage can occur even with normal IOP levels. If left untreated, glaucoma can result in irreversible blindness.

The disease develops slowly and often without symptoms until significant vision loss has occurred. Symptoms to watch for include peripheral vision loss, halos around lights, eye pain or discomfort, headache, nausea, and sudden vision disturbances. The most common form of glaucoma is primary open-angle glaucoma, which progresses gradually, whereas angle-closure glaucoma can cause a sudden increase in IOP and requires emergency treatment.

Risk factors include age (particularly over 40), a family history of the disease, racial heritage (more common in African Americans), high eye pressure, and certain medical conditions like diabetes and hypertension. Regular comprehensive eye exams, measuring IOP, and optic nerve assessments aid in early diagnosis.

Treatment options range from medicated eye drops to laser therapy and surgical procedures aimed at reducing eye pressure. Early intervention is essential to prevent permanent optic nerve damage and preserve residual vision. Lifestyle modifications such as exercising regularly and avoiding eye trauma can also contribute to managing risk.

Diabetic Retinopathy — Impact of Diabetes on Vision

Diabetic retinopathy is a common complication of diabetes mellitus and is among the leading causes of vision impairment in adults worldwide. It results from damage to the delicate blood vessels in the retina caused by prolonged high blood sugar levels. Over time, these vessels become fragile, leak fluid, or close off entirely, leading to various vision problems.

The early stages of diabetic retinopathy often present no noticeable symptoms, making regular eye checkups vital for detection. As the disease progresses, symptoms may include blurred or double vision, dark spots or floaters, difficulty perceiving colors, and occasional flashes of light. Advanced stages can cause severe vision loss or complete blindness.

Risk factors for diabetic retinopathy encompass poor glycemic control, duration of diabetes (longer duration increases risk), hypertension, high cholesterol, and pregnancy in women with diabetes. The key to preventing progression is strict blood sugar control, blood pressure management, and regular comprehensive eye exams.

Treatment options depend on the severity and include laser therapy to seal leaking blood vessels, intravitreal injections of anti-VEGF medications, and vitrectomy surgery in advanced cases. Patient education on maintaining a healthy lifestyle and adhering to diabetic management plans is crucial for preventing or slowing the disease's progression.
